§  24-b.  Election  of  councilmen  and  town  justices in the town of  Pawling. Notwithstanding the provisions of section  twenty-four  or  any  other  general  or special law, the town board of the town of Pawling in  Dutchess county, may by a resolution adopted at least ninety days  prior  to  the  general  election  to  be  held in November of nineteen hundred  sixty-nine, provide that at the general election to be held in  November  of  nineteen  hundred  sixty-nine,  one town councilman be elected for a  term of two years and one town councilman be elected for a term of  four  years  and  thereafter  at  each  biennial  town election there shall be  elected one town councilman for a term of four years.   Such  resolution  may  also provide that at the general election to be held in November of  nineteen hundred sixty-nine, one town justice be elected for a  term  of  four  years and thereafter at each biennial town election there shall be  elected one town justice for a term of four years.
